CVE-2026-68158
In the Linux kernel, the following vulnerability has been resolved: libceph: Fix multiplication overflow in decode_new_up_state_weight() If a message of type CEPH_MSG_OSD_MAP contains a (maliciously) corrupted osdmap, out-of-bounds memory accesses may occur in decode_new_up_state_weight(). This happens because the bounds check for the new_state part is based on calculating its length depending on a len value read from the incoming message. This calculation may overflow leading to an incorrect bounds check. Subsequently, out-of-bounds reads may occur when decoding this part. This patch switches the multiplication to use check_mul_overflow() to abort processing the osdmap if an overflow occurred. Therefore, osdmaps/messages containing large values for len that result in a multiplication overflow are treated as invalid. [ idryomov: rename new_state_len -> new_state_item_size, formatting ]
